Abstract
Methods, apparatuses, and systems for network enhanced controls of software updates received via a computer-readable medium are described. A request for identification information of an image version may be sent from a first computer to a second computer. The first computer may receive identification information of the image version. The first computer may determine whether data representing the image version is stored on a removable computer-readable storage medium. Responsive to determining that data representing the image version is stored on the removable computer-readable storage medium, the first computer may load the data representing the image version from the removable computer-readable storage medium.
